Medford, Ore. – March 10, 2011: SOREDI (Southern Oregon Regional Economic Development, Inc.) and Southern Oregon Angel Investment Network are proud to announce that Folium Partners has won the $155,000 investment prize from the Southern Oregon Angel Investment Network. Eight companies were selected as the Finalists and Semi-finalists to present at yesterday’s conference at the Rogue Valley County Club. Each company pitched to investors and the public at this inaugural regional venture conference.

The Southern Oregon Angel Investment Network is a natural outgrowth of the Jefferson Grapevine, an initiative formed and managed by SOREDI. These initiatives exist as part of SOREDI’s mission to cultivate entrepreneurs and provide access to capital in order to create high-wage jobs in Southern Oregon.

Other finalists included Ambient Motors/Red Cloud, Cascade Peak Spirits and YogiTunes. Semi-finalists included Amalgamated Design’s READYBOOK, Equi-Tee Manufacturing’s ShakeNRake, The French Connection and Value Ecology. As the result of a live audience vote, READYBOOK became the competition’s fifth finalist. 31 companies applied to the outreach effort for contestants.

folium partnersA panel of venture capital fund managers reviewed each of the finalists. Fund managers include Diane Fraiman, Voyager, Shannon Heim, Capybara Ventures and the Oregon Angel Fund, Jim Huston, Founder and Managing Director with Bridge City Ventures and the Portland Seed Fund, and Gregg Semler, Pivotal Investments. The conference keynote speech was delivered by Shelley Gunton, founder of Castor & Pollux.

Folium Partners plans to use the investment funds to market its existing products, as well as to extend into digital interactive publishing. The company also plans to expand its staff from nine to 17 during the next year, while developing existing ties with Southern Oregon University’s computer science program. “This allows us to take the next step in our software development,” said Jay Tapp, a founding partner and chief strategy officer. “We’re going to be smart with how we use this money.”

This initiative is being lead by Tom Becker, Managing Member of the Southern Oregon Angel Investment Network and Steve Vincent, Avista Utilities Oregon regional business manager and founder of the Network.
